Report: Arsenal ‘above all’ Premier League sides in Marco Asensio race
Arsenal are above all of the other Premier League sides in the race to sign Marco Asensio from Real Madrid, .
Asensio looks set to leave the Bernabeu in the coming months. His contract with Los Blancos expires at the end of next season.

Real value Asensio at £29 million, which could be quite a coup given that he has a release clause of . Meanwhile, he reportedly earns £80,000-a-week in the Spanish capital.
that AC Milan are working on a deal for the 26-year-old. However, the report adds that a number of Premier League sides want Asensio. And the team leading the way is Arsenal.

Of course, reports have previously claimed that Arsenal have already made an offer to his agent. So it may not come as a huge surprise that the Gunners are ‘above all’ in the race.
But it is encouraging. He has been linked with the likes of Tottenham and Liverpool previously. So it would certainly be a massive statement for Arsenal to bring him to the Emirates.
